| I just barely got the X! So freakin stoked. I have been reading your post's here on this site and am curious about doing a road trip on my new bike. its got 80 miles on it so far. would i be ok doing a trip 300 MI up I15 to salt lake from st george utah on this new bike? or should i wait to get some more mileage before i make the trip? i know there is a break in period, would that give me problems? anyone had any experience with this? | |

| If it's mostly interstate driving I wouldn't do it.
The break in period, while hotly controversial, is generally about not sitting in one gear, or at one rev level for extended periods of time.
Typically the idea is to work through the gears and change rev levels through the entire range.
If the trip is lots of secondary roads with stop lights, stop signs, pit stops, overlooks, and places where speed limits change from 35 to 65 and back around again you should be fine.
You do understand your gas tank might be going empty every 100 miles or so right?
Also - the seat takes many of us quite some time to get used to. 300 miles in one day might be a killer on your ass.

Just to note, if you hit Baltimore around 8am be ready to sit in traffic and wait for a solid hour as you crawl your way around the northside of the beltway (I-695) from I-95. Usually clears up fully by 9:30-10am. To the OP: The interstate will suck balls but is doable no problem if you've got the patience. Bring an ipod or something, I dunno, I get terribly bored on the slab. Take the scenic route and you'll be fine and much happier. Remember to vary the revs and try not to get too ham fisted with the throttle as you are still breaking it in, but don't be afraid to have fun either. Personally I'd do an oil+filter change before you leave and when you get back and not worry about it. 300 miles is a decent day on these bikes for the rider, but to the motorcycle it doesn't care. | |
